Skit maker Lord Lamba has explained why many Nigerian celebrities who travel to the United States often return home quickly.

Lamba, in a video, said the main reason is the stark difference in the cost of living between the two countries.

Lord Lamba emphasised that while people earn in dollars in the US, the bills are also in dollars, which can quickly lead to financial strain.

According to him: “You see most of your celebrities, they’ll come to the United States. Bro, two weeks, they’re back home. They’re crazy.”

He further explained that paying bills in dollars can be overwhelming, unlike in Nigeria where the cost of living is relatively lower.

He said: “If you pay bills, you think it’s Nigerian bills? You go broke. You pay bills, you go broke. You want to come to United States?

“People earn in dollars. Bro, the bills is on dollars. You’ll pay your bills in dollars, bro. You’ll broke.”

Lord Lamba jokingly challenged content creators to stay in the US for six months without going broke, saying, “I dare any content creator to come and stay in the United States for six months. If you no broke, make I bend”.
